In modern engineering and technology, the concept of automatic level regulation plays a crucial role in various systems. This term refers to the ability of a system to maintain a desired level or condition without manual intervention. Whether it's in water management, industrial processes, or even in climate control systems, automatic level regulation ensures efficiency and stability.For instance, consider a water reservoir that needs to maintain a specific water level for optimal operation. Using automatic level regulation, sensors can detect the current water level and activate pumps or valves to either fill the reservoir or release excess water. This automated process not only saves time but also minimizes human error, leading to better resource management.Similarly, in manufacturing industries, automatic level regulation is essential for maintaining the quality of products. In processes such as chemical mixing, precise levels of ingredients must be maintained to ensure the final product meets safety and quality standards. Automation systems equipped with automatic level regulation can adjust the flow rates of various components in real-time, thereby enhancing production efficiency and reducing waste.Moreover, automatic level regulation is increasingly being integrated into smart home technologies. For example, smart thermostats can automatically adjust the heating or cooling levels in a home based on the occupants' preferences and the external weather conditions. This not only improves comfort but also contributes to energy savings, as the system operates only when necessary.The importance of automatic level regulation extends beyond individual systems to entire infrastructures. In urban planning, effective water management systems that utilize automatic level regulation can prevent flooding during heavy rains. By automatically adjusting the flow of stormwater runoff and controlling reservoir levels, cities can mitigate the impact of extreme weather events, protecting both property and lives.Furthermore, the advancements in technology have led to the development of sophisticated algorithms that enhance automatic level regulation. Machine learning and artificial intelligence can predict changes in system demands and adjust operations accordingly. This predictive capability allows for more responsive and adaptive systems that can handle unexpected fluctuations, making them even more reliable.In conclusion, automatic level regulation is a vital aspect of many modern systems, contributing significantly to efficiency, safety, and sustainability. As technology continues to evolve, the applications of automatic level regulation will only expand, paving the way for smarter and more resilient infrastructures. Understanding and implementing this concept is essential for engineers, designers, and anyone involved in system management, as it holds the key to optimizing performance and achieving long-term success in various fields.
